.point Domain Names
Pre-launch applicationThe.point string is publicly associated with Link Freedom Group in ICANN’s 2026 new gTLD round disclosure context. It reads as a flexible concept-led extension for brands, projects and communities built around precision, direction, milestones or a single focal idea. ICANN’s 2026 round materials confirm that applied-for strings are published after the application window and that applicants may apply only for strings that have not yet been delegated, subject to policy restrictions. What does.point suggest as a domain extension?
It suggests precision, focus, a milestone, a place or a central idea.
Is.point available for registration now?
This guide treats.point as pre-launch, so registration is not presented as available.
Who is associated with the.point string?
Publicly announced information identifies Link Freedom Group as the organisation associated with the string.
What kind of projects could suit.point?
Campaigns, editorial hubs, creative portfolios, consultancies and location-led services could all fit the concept.
Does.point have to be used for one narrow theme?
No. Its value is in being flexible, but the brand should still make the intended meaning clear.
